In their home, gina and tommy share the power. each of them has worked and contributed financially to the household. gina and to

mmy have a(n) ______________ family.​
Social Studies
1 answer:
lilavasa [31]3 years ago
3 0
<span>This is an egalitarian relationship. The powers are shared equally and there is no imbalance, except in situations where one has specialized knowledge that would make completing the tasks easier. While both might not be equally contributing financially, both are doing what is within their means.</span>

Any selection method that is valid in other contexts beyond the context for which it was developed is known as a <u>generalizable method</u>.

<h3>What is a selection method?</h3>

It is also known as a sampling methods. The sampling methods refers to the technique of selecting an individual members of the population to make statistical inferences from them and to estimate the characteristics of the whole population. There are series of sampling methods that are widely used by researchers in market research so that they do not need to research the entire population to collect actionable insights.

In research, the types of sampling methods includes the Probability sampling which involves random selection that allows you to make strong statistical inferences about the whole group and the Non-probability sampling that involves non-random selection based on convenience or other criteria, allowing you to easily collect data.

However, the selection method that is valid in other contexts beyond the context for which it was developed is known as a generalizable method.
